Maximizing Your Magnetic Resonance Imaging Technologist Earnings in Slidell
Senior roles within the MRI field often see variances in compensation based on specialization and employer type. In Slidell, technologists with expertise in neuroradiology MRI, cardiac MRI, or pediatric MRI frequently command higher salaries, making these subspecialties highly lucrative. Moreover, institutional differences play a significant role; those employed by hospitals or specialized neuroscience institutes generally receive more robust compensation than their counterparts in outpatient centers or mobile imaging services. Career advancement opportunities abound for seasoned professionals, paving the way to leadership positions such as MRI modality supervisor or applications specialist, particularly for those holding credentials like ARRT(MR) or MRSO. Additional factors influencing total compensation include shift differentials and the demand for on-call coverage, which are vital for establishing a comprehensive earnings potential in the city of Slidell.
